Location and Demographics

Gretna's strategic location is one of its strongest attributes. As part of Jefferson Parish, it serves as a gateway to the greater New Orleans metropolitan area. Linked to New Orleans by the Crescent City Connection, Gretna residents enjoy the best of both worlds: proximity to the bustling energy of a major city and the comfort of a smaller community setting. With a population hovering around 18,000, Gretna is a close-knit community that values diversity and inclusivity.

The city is a melting pot of cultures, representative of Southern Louisiana's rich heritage. This diversity is reflected in the variety of local events, food, and traditions that define life in Gretna. The population encompasses a broad spectrum of backgrounds, making it a dynamic and vibrant place to live, work, and raise a family. This cultural inclusivity fosters a sense of belonging, encouraging community engagement and participation, and making Gretna a delightful place to call home.

Cultural Highlights

Gretna's cultural attractions are plentiful and reflect the city's commitment to preserving its unique identity. The German-American Cultural Center is a noteworthy highlight, showcasing the German immigrant experience and influence on the region. For those interested in local history, the Gretna Historical Society Museum offers insights into the city's past through carefully curated exhibits and historic memorabilia.

The city also boasts beautiful parks, perfect for leisurely strolls or an active day out. Mel Ott Park is a favorite among residents, featuring sports facilities and picnic areas ideal for family gatherings. Parks like these highlight the communal spirit and active lifestyle that Gretna encourages.

Live music is another facet of Gretna’s cultural scene. With events like the Gretna Heritage Festival, which attracts visitors from all over, the city pulses with rhythm and beats unique to the region. The festival celebrates everything from classic rock and Cajun music to jazz, emphasizing Gretna’s commitment to preserving and promoting local cultures and sounds. Such events make Gretna a culturally rich environment that entertains as much as it educates.

Notable Achievements

Historically, Gretna has played a significant role as a bastion of trade and transport due to its strategic location on the Mississippi River. This position made it a crucial part of Louisiana's economic development in the past. With constructions like the Huey P. Long Bridge—a remarkable engineering feat of its time—Gretna marked its name in history for connecting West Bank and East Bank communities.

Though it is renowned for its contribution to the warp and weft of Louisiana's history, Gretna is equally known for honoring its past while steadily progressing towards the future. The city has invested significantly in preserving its architectural legacy, with numerous buildings listed on the National Register of Historic Places. These include beautiful examples of Greek Revival and Victorian styles that paint a vivid picture of the region's historical narrative.

Accessibility and Surroundings

Gretna stands out for its accessibility, a factor that significantly enhances its appeal for prospective residents. The Crescent City Connection offers a swift and scenic route into New Orleans, making Gretna an attractive residential option for those who work in the bustling city but prefer a quieter, suburban lifestyle.

Despite its proximity to New Orleans, Gretna doesn't compromise on tranquility. The city is surrounded by natural attractions perfect for weekend getaways. From the serene bayous that characteristically drape the Louisiana landscape to wildlife habitats teeming with native species, nature enthusiasts have plenty to explore.

Furthermore, Gretna's location also provides easy access to some of Louisiana’s famed culinary and cultural delights. Whether it's a short drive to dine in upscale restaurants of the French Quarter or an exploration of rural swamp tours and fishing expeditions, Gretna offers a perfect blend of urban convenience and rural charm.
